Man deliberately shot at Mayfield

Launceston Detectives are investigating the deliberate shooting of a 40 year old Mayfield man in the early hours of Saturday morning.  The incident is believed to have occurred shortly after midnight.

The man was allegedly assaulted by a number of people at the intersection of Hargrave Crescent and Lawson Street, Mayfield before he was deliberately shot in the back at close range with a small calibre rifle.

He was treated by Ambulance Tasmania personnel at the scene before being taken to the Launceston General Hospital where he is being treated for non-life threatening injuries.  He is expected to make a full recovery.

It is believed that all parties are known to each other and that they were feuding over an undisclosed matter.  The victim of the shooting has so far declined to fully cooperate with police and has not provided a formal complaint.

Tasmania Police wish to reassure the public that this is an isolated incident and that there is no increased risk to public safety.
